Second-hand paintings

Second-hand paintings have become increasingly popular among collectors and art lovers in recent years. These artworks not only have historical value, but they also carry a story with them. Whoppah plays an important role in this by offering paintings by well-known artists from the past and present.

The value of a painting is determined by several factors, including the artist, subject, style, the period in which it was made and its condition. Works by famous painters such as Van Gogh, Rembrandt, Picasso, and Monet are often among the most sought-after pieces on the market. The rarity and historical importance of their creations contribute to the high prices paid for these paintings, both at auctions and at specialised art dealers.

What makes second-hand paintings so fascinating is that each piece has its own unique history. Some paintings have had different owners over the years, from private collectors to renowned museums. This journey from owner to owner adds another layer of meaning to the artwork, making it a tangible testament to the time and people it has been through.
